    A historic inn regenerated as a dining and retail space focusing on Turkish specialties. We had a Turkish breakfast for 2 persons at the central court under a skylight. The breakfast consists of eggs, sucuk, assorted cheese and bread, veggies and dates and so on. The food itself was fine, and the highlight for us were the aubergine puree - savory and appetizing, and no doubt the dates which is a certainty in Türkiye. The courtyard was enclosed by shops selling local specialties like nuts, dates and coffee as well. An interesting place just next to the Spice Market.

    lovely for when you’re tired of the buzzing bazaars and in need of a quick refresher. they have classic drinks like turkish coffee and espresso based drinks or even milkshakes. turkish coffee comes with purple basil (reyhan) sherbet which is floral and fragrant. if you want to try something different, their han cold coffee is an iced dibek coffe drink; ice, milk and turkish coffee with mastic gum flavouring. fine grounds of coffe are still present in the drink.
